Research Interests

John Watts is interested in politics and political structures in later medieval England and Europe, 13th - 15th centuries. Most of his published work deals with later medieval English politics and political culture, but he is currently writing a book about later medieval European politics.

Supervision Interests

Later medieval English politics, political ideas and political culture, c.1250-c.1500. I have supervised doctoral theses on Richard II and ideas of manhood, aristocratic parks in later medieval England, and I am currently working with someone looking at notions and practices of 'fellowship'.
